## Env Vars — Garage Feed

Quick notes for the sync: the Stallwick occupancy feed now pushes counts from all four downtown decks every 30 seconds. `GF_POLL_MS` and `GF_DECK_FILTER` behave as before, no drama there. The only gotcha is the upstream sensor gateway now requires an auth credential instead of IP allowlisting, so that has to live in the env file. Put the credential line right below this paragraph.

secret setting of fajof-tagep: VAULT_KEY13=796f7aba7157f

Misconfigured env on consent rollout. Wernick staging served prod consent IDs from the Bannerette service; opt-outs silently dropped for two days. No data left the region. Fix deployed; audit log attached. Remaining action: the staging env file must be corrected to include this line:

secret setting of tajof-bahif: COURIER_KEY3=65d

Handover note — dispatch desk

Rowan, the batch of twelve calibration weights from the Arden Metrology lab is packed in the grey foam-lined case, seals intact and verified against the checklist twice. Each weight stays in its numbered slot; do not open the case for any reason before collection. Tilt-indicators are fitted on both ends. Please follow the courier hand-over instruction exactly as written below.

drop instructions, hahip-badug: the quenox ralath courier leaves the kaseth fraiel rusiel tameth belys istdor ralion giliel ledger at gate 7830 under passcode 165413

Quillforge's report builder guarantees stable sorting only when plugins declare a tiebreaker column. If your plugin emits rows without one, the engine falls back to insertion order, which can differ between the preview pane and the final export. Set `sort.stable=true` in your plugin manifest and always provide a deterministic secondary key. Plugins that sign their sorted output for the verification service must also authenticate against the Quillforge ordering API. Add the following line to your plugin's `.env` file:

env line for kawif-fadug: RELAY_SECRET20=06912eabac08d98736ad

Subject: Validator plugin system — ready for staging

Team, the Copperline validator plugin framework is merged. Third-party validators now load from the registry at startup, with sandboxed execution and per-plugin timeouts. Two sample plugins pass the conformance suite. Please smoke-test your pipelines on staging before Thursday. The staging build to target is noted below.

session token of kahag-bawip = htk6_729d08